

At a glance
The Pro Blackout Gold Lite is noticeably lighter at 365g and way more affordable at CA$180, while the Novium 2 is heavier but gives you a much wider flex range and a true mid kick for max shot power. If weight and price are your priorities, the Blackout wins; if you need a specific flex or live for a hard mid-kick release, the Novium 2 makes sense.
